We drink cranberry juice. To fill in the empty spaces and build up the bottom of our chest freezer, I freeze water in the 64 ounce cranberry juice containers. They lay flat and fit perfectly between the dividers. This helps to keep the freezer full.
When the summer garden starts coming in, I remove the ice containers as needed. When defrosting the freezer, they are not as heavy and hard to handle as the gallon milk jugs I was using.
These containers of ice also work well in the cooler when we are traveling.
